Miriam Margolyes spills the beans on Arnold Schwarzenegger’s rude behavior
Arnold Schwarzenegger is respected across the globe for his massive contributions to sports, cinema, and politics. While bodybuilders revere him for providing Arnold Classic’s stage to compete, Hollywood is grateful to Arnie for bringing the action genre onto the big screens. However, his 1999 co-star, Margolyes, is not fond of Arnie.

The Harry Potter actress detailed the 24-year-ago incident in her new memoir, ‘Oh Miriam! Stories from an Extraordinary Life,’ as per Insider. In it, she confessed to having passed the wind first on the sets while shooting for the End of Days. However, the 82-year-old actress ensured that “In the anxiety of our rehearsals, I allowed a medium-strength fart to escape. The sound effect was inevitable but there was no odourama, I assure you,” Margolyes writes. “Arnie, however, leapt upon my transgression with frenzy,” she wrote, adding that the Governator constantly spoke about it, reflecting his disgust.
The veteran actress even revealed that “Arnie had me pinned under him, utterly at his mercy. It was then he delivered the coup de grce (or should I say, coup de disgrce?)” while shooting a killing scene on the sets. The actress, who shined in the role of Mabel, further added, “He did it deliberately because he didn’t like me, had no respect for me, and knew he could get away with it.” It wasn’t the first time she spoke ill of the $450 million-worth actor.
The 82-year-old actress’s earlier comments on the Governator
Despite being a fan favorite, Schwarzenegger is not immune to criticism, and Margolyes publicly confessed her dislike for the action star. Before adding the distasteful incident to her memoir, the British-Australian actress said, “Arnold Schwarzenegger is a pig of a man,” to The Guardian.

The 76-year-old superstar has acted in over 40 films and has received some compliments from co-stars as well. Brigitte Nielsen, his ‘Red Sonja’ co-star, has good things to say about Arnie. “Arnold is a great guy. He made me feel very safe because he was a superstar at the time. He still is,” she once said.
